Marcus Robinson

Mark Robson contributed to the microsoft/AzureTRE repository by engineering robust cloud infrastructure and automation solutions that improved deployment reliability, security, and developer experience. He delivered features such as secure Azure Bastion integration, automated VM lifecycle management, and global API endpoints, while refactoring Terraform and CI/CD workflows for consistency and maintainability. Using technologies like Python, Terraform, and Azure CLI, Mark stabilized core infrastructure, implemented authentication enhancements, and streamlined release processes. His work addressed complex issues including session management, resource cleanup, and dependency pinning, demonstrating depth in DevOps, backend development, and cloud engineering, and resulting in more resilient, scalable platform operations.

March 2025

2 Commits • 1 Features

Mar 1, 2025

March 2025 monthly summary for microsoft/AzureTRE: Delivered deployment reliability and security improvements. Key features included consolidating Terraform deployment scripts into a single terraform_deploy.sh, updating the Makefile, and extending terraform_wrapper.sh to accept a directory argument. Fixed Guacamole session persistence by configuring oauth2-proxy with --cookie-expire 0m to ensure immediate session cookie expiry on browser close. These changes simplify deployments, reduce configuration drift, improve security posture, and enhance developer productivity.

November 2024

4 Commits • 2 Features

Nov 1, 2024

November 2024: Security hardening, reliability improvements, and deprecation cleanup for microsoft/AzureTRE. Key changes include migrating storage account authentication to Azure AD (Entra ID) across Terraform configurations with Key Vault secret version pinning for deterministic deployments, addressing log truncation in the Resource Processor via chunked logging, and removing ML Flow and InnerEye bundles with updated documentation and changelog. These changes reduce secret exposure, improve deployment stability, and simplify platform footprint.
